Average Hotel, Motel, and Resort Desk Clerks Salary in Tampa-St. Petersburg-Clearwater, FL

In the Tampa-St. Petersburg-Clearwater, FL metropolitan area, Hotel, Motel, and Resort Desk Clerks earn an average annual salary of $34,160. This figure is slightly below the national average of $34,720, indicating a marginal difference in compensation within this specific role. Local economic factors and the demand for hospitality services in the region contribute to this pay scale.

Methodology: Salary data is derived from the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) OEWS 2024 release. Figures represent gross pay before taxes. Analysis includes 2,490 employees in the Tampa-St. Petersburg-Clearwater, FL area with a job density of 1.728 per 1,000 jobs. Cost of Living data is estimated based on state and metro averages.
